Details matter. The weave of a fabric, the character of the yarn. All these elements, when expertly combined, can create a spectacular denim. Today we have an example for you straight from Japan. It's starts with tradition. A solid 13 ounce weight, nicely starched surface and crisp white weft make for a selvedge that's easy to love. The details push this denim to higher level. A left hand twill, prized for the way it ages and softens, is used. Next comes high slub yarns. This beautiful irregularity helps create separation in the fabric in a beautifully random fashion. It exposes the white weft through the dark indigo warp creating a flame-like appearance on the top surface. It promises spectacular fades for anyone who invests the time to wear this great denim. This is real art through technique and great ingredients.
